A Study of Becotatug Vedotin (MRG003) Combined With Epirubicin as Neoadjuvant Therapy for EGFR-Positive, Unresectable Recurrent Sinonasal Adenoid Cystic Carcinoma

Summary
This prospective, multicenter clinical study aims to evaluate the efficacy and safety of neoadjuvant therapy with MRG003 (Becotatug vedotin) combined with epirubicin in patients with EGFR-positive, unresectable recurrent sinonasal adenoid cystic carcinoma (SNACC). The primary question is whether this combination can achieve a sufficient objective response rate (ORR) to enable subsequent radical surgery or improve disease control.
Eligibility
Inclusion Criteria6
- Age ≥ 18 years, male or female. Histopathologically confirmed primary sinonasal adenoid cystic carcinoma (SNACC) that is locally recurrent after prior surgery and/or radiotherapy.
- EGFR expression positive by immunohistochemistry (IHC) performed at a central laboratory.
- Multidisciplinary team (MDT) assessment at baseline confirms that the tumor is not amenable to radical (R0) surgical resection.
- At least one measurable lesion in the skull base/sinonasal region according to RECIST v1.1 (longest diameter ≥ 10 mm).
- Eastern Cooperative Oncology Group (ECOG) performance status of 0 or 1. Adequate bone marrow, hepatic, renal, and cardiac function as defined by protocol-specified laboratory parameters.
- Willing to provide written informed consent (including consent for clinical treatment and biospecimen research) and able to comply with study procedures.
Exclusion Criteria6
- Prior treatment with any antibody-drug conjugate (ADC) that contains monomethyl auristatin E (MMAE) as the payload.
- Prior systemic chemotherapy containing epirubicin or any other anthracycline within 6 months before study enrollment.
- Active uncontrolled infection, or active autoimmune disease requiring systemic therapy.
- Symptomatic or urgent (e.g., requiring radiotherapy or surgery) central nervous system (CNS) metastases.
- Known severe hypersensitivity to any component of the study drugs. Pregnant or breastfeeding women, or men/women planning to become pregnant within 6 months after the last dose of study treatment.
- Any medical or psychosocial condition that, in the investigator's judgment, may interfere with study participation, increase patient risk, or confound data interpretation.

Interventions
Becotatug vedotin (also known as MRG003) is an antibody-drug conjugate (ADC) targeting ep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R). It consists of a recombinant anti-EGFR humanized monoclonal antibody conjugated to the microtubule-disrupting agent monomethyl auristatin E (MMAE) via a valine-citrulline linker. It is administered intravenously at 2.0 mg/kg on day 1 of each 21-day cycle for 3 cycles. Epirubicin is an anthracycline chemotherapeutic agent that inhibits topoisomerase II, thereby interfering with DNA replication and transcription. It is administered intravenously at 75 mg/m² on day 1 of each 21-day cycle for 3 cycles.
